Group 1 - The low-altitude tourism sector is emerging as a significant area for the commercialization of eVTOL and helicopter services, with scenic spots being ideal launch points due to their controlled airspace and fixed flight routes [1][2] - Tourists in Ningbo and Hangzhou have begun experiencing low-altitude flights, with prices ranging from 680 to 1280 yuan, indicating a growing demand for unique aerial experiences [1][2] - Various regions are actively investing in low-altitude tourism, with companies like Guizhou Scenic Tourism Development Co. ordering 50 EH216-S drones for sightseeing services, showcasing the integration of technology and cultural tourism [2] Group 2 - The low-altitude economy is on the verge of significant growth, with applications expected to expand from scenic tourism to urban commuting and logistics, driven by supportive policies and market demand [2][3] - Recent regulations, such as the implementation of the Suzhou Low Altitude Economy Promotion Ordinance, are facilitating the development of the low-altitude economy by providing a legal framework [2] - Several listed companies are accelerating their low-altitude economic projects, with plans for new low-altitude tour routes and the development of flying cars by 2026, indicating a strong commitment to this emerging sector [3]
